    The asymmetrical horror developed by Behavior Interactive in 2016 has reinvented and revolutionized the genre. After Dead by Daylightin fact, very similar games have started to emerge at great speed for both fixed and mobile systems. The most recent is the case of Project REsistance, detailed here, which also seems to have been inspired by the 4vs1 gameplay system of Dead by Daylight. The Behavior Interactive title, however, continues unlike many others to stay afloat, thanks to porting that has already taken place on PS4 and Xbox One, but above all a post-launch support that does not show signs of stopping.



    After several cross-overs with many other works, the first of which was the one with Michael Myers in “The Halloween Chapter“, the game has expanded incredibly into a Game as a Service on balance. Several other non-original characters were later incorporated into the game, as well as several killers and survivors devised by the company itself. The developers have now started a very interesting new horror-themed collaboration for their game. We talk about Stranger Things, the Netflix series that has been very successful with its seasons, which now appear thanks to a DLC in Dead by Daylight. The iconic characters of the series, Nancy Wheeler and Steve Harrington, are now two new survivors, who must escape the grip of the entity. The new killer is instead the Demo-gorgon, born through the role-playing game Dungeons & Dragons, he is the main antagonist of the series set in the 80s, and from today also a new servant of the entity. The DLC is already available for purchase on PC, PS4 and Xbox One, but will certainly be added later also on Nintendo Switch, the platform where the September 24th the port of the game will arrive.
